Andre Klapper <[email protected]>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- Severity|normal |major --- Comment #4 from Andre Klapper <[email protected]> --- Being logged in to Wikipedia, I could reproduce the problem in Firefox 18 by going to https://commons.wikimedia.org/wiki/Commons:Village_pump#Anyone_else_have_problem_with_opening_user_pages_in_Firefox.3F and trying to open User:Bidgee and User:Moogsi It was reproducible until I enabled "Preferences > Privacy > Tracking > Tell websites I do not want to be tracked" and disabled that Firefox setting again. Also, when I could still reproduce the problem I had the feeling that the page started to load for a moment and then loading stopped. When I opened the page in a new tab and tried to start Firebug ("F12" key) in that tab immediately, it seemed to load successfully. Note that on this affected machine, I use the "RefControl 0.8.16" Firefox extension ("Control what gets sent as the HTTP Referer on a per-site basis") with a default of "<Block>". On another machine with Firefox 20 and "Tell websites I do not want to be tracked" enabled, going to https://commons.wikimedia.org/wiki/Commons:Village_pump#Anyone_else_have_problem_with_opening_user_pages_in_Firefox.3F and trying to open User:Bidgee and User:Moogsi I have no problems. Note that two users on the VP thread also report issues with Safari resp. IE. Personally I was thinking of a bad side effect of bug 25886 ("Make bits.wikimedia.org Cross-Origin Resource Sharing (CORS) compatible") but that is not merged yet.
